使用免费的 Google App Engine 作为反向代理, 使用电信家庭宽带提供 WEB 服务。
Credit to pokstad for:
https://gist.github.com/pokstad/936ace2c6fc563105c17
自动中国电信去年(2017 年 8 月?)封杀了家庭网络的 443 端口以后,使用家里不稳定的小水管自建 WEB 服务,基本已经不可能了。
如何使用家里正在吃灰中 Raspberry Pi 自建一个 HTTPS (或者 HTTP )的小型 WEB 服务呢? 并且速度要快,时延要低。
你需要准备:
PROXY_PASS_HOST_PORT: 'your_ddns_domain_name:port'
git clone https://github.com/Yongke/aerproxy    
cd aerproxy && gcloud app deploy
 your_domain A 216.239.32.21 # 不通, 不要这个
 your_domain A 216.239.34.21 # 不通, 不要这个
 your_domain A 216.239.36.21 # 速度超快
 your_domain A 216.239.38.21 # 速度超快
现在你可以用 https://your_domain 访问你家里的 WEB 服务了。 Enjoy it~
|  |      1zhouyut001      2018-06-15 17:36:39 +08:00 via Android 自建 web 基本没人访问,用其他端口开也没差了。挂个云盘还不是一样的用,改了端口感觉还隐私些 | 
|  |      2elvisyao      2018-06-15 17:39:09 +08:00 感谢楼主分享 | 
|  |      3whypool      2018-06-15 17:40:45 +08:00 撸的各种云还在吃灰呢 | 
|  |      4gesse      2018-06-15 17:41:07 +08:00 你这样属于违法行为 | 
|      5intheblade OP @gesse 求不举报;-) | 
|      6intheblade OP @whypool 确实,不过重点不是这个,重点是折腾啊,哈哈 | 
|  |      7artandlol      2018-06-15 17:48:36 +08:00 via iPhone 家里不需要外 ip frp 了解下 | 
|  |      8haimall      2018-06-15 17:51:45 +08:00 via Android fikker 可以了解下 | 
|      9intheblade OP @artandlol ip frp,natapp,  ngrok 等等,  甚至最直接的 ssh -r 都可以做到; 不过前提总是需要个跳板机的, 说实话没有那个跳板机速度比得上 google 的;-) | 
|  |      10fengtalk      2018-06-15 17:52:50 +08:00 去年 80 端口没被封的时候,挂了个演示站,被电信打来电话警告,说是被工信部发现,要求撤下。最坏的结果是宽带被停掉。 | 
|      11intheblade OP @haimall not open source 啊, 我如果要编个 arm 版的怎么办? | 
|      12intheblade OP @fengtalk 确实有一定风险。 不过也不一样。 国内的监控不会发现我在 80 或者 443 端口直接开了服务啊。 我用 appengine 开个服务咋了:-) | 
|      13missdeer      2018-06-15 18:03:38 +08:00  1 `下载本项目`不是应该在`修改 app.yaml`之前? | 
|      14intheblade OP @missdeer 对的... 这里写错了 | 
|  |      15tomychen      2018-06-15 18:09:47 +08:00 上下行不对等的情况下,有点尴尬啊 | 
|      16iwtbauh      2018-06-15 18:18:36 +08:00 via Android “自有域名, 最好是根域名“ emmm,你要是能有根域名了估计你也看不上家庭宽带建网站。。。 科普一下吧 .root (或者简写为 .):根域名 arpa. com. org. gov. cn. :顶级域名 别说根域名,顶级域名你要是有都看不上家庭宽带 23333 | 
|  |      17megachweng      2018-06-15 18:35:20 +08:00 via iPhone 公司内网测试服务器搭个 frp,勾搭运维 DMZ 设置一下,家里用 frp 连公司域名,上传下载快的飞起 | 
|      18intheblade OP @iwtbauh 汗~确实表达错误.. | 
|      19intheblade OP @tomychen 对等也木有用,一共才 1g 流量,只能博客什么的 | 
|  |      20owenliang      2018-06-15 18:56:40 +08:00 via Android 谷歌 engine 竟然免费? | 
|  |      21miyuki      2018-06-15 19:07:47 +08:00 | 
|  |      22Tink PRO 速度如何? | 
|      23johnnie502      2018-06-16 01:00:00 +08:00 有这功夫,为啥不把应用直接放在 GAE 上?放家里绕一圈不知道是图个啥 | 
|  |      24Tink PRO 试了一下,貌似源站如果仅支持 https 访问的话会有问题啊 | 
|  |      25scofieldpeng      2018-06-16 23:05:18 +08:00 自从电信关掉 443 端口后我就换为了域名+端口+https 访问了,家里跑点东西也是给自己看,非要公网访问,为啥不搞个云主机啥的,方便很多,你这样家庭带宽的速度优势都没有了 |